A driver in New York City learned that her 2008 Jeep Cherokee couldn’t fly the hard way when she suddenly launched herself over the Long Island Pier.
By some miracle, instead of plugging into the water, the vehicle landed on a floating pier. It was sitting face up when police officers and firefighters arrived. The driver wasn’t operating under the influence but was described as inexperienced.
According to the NY Post, the driver accidentally accelerated over a bulkhead and crashed through a guardrail before going airborne.
During the incident, she lost her front bumper. The driver;’s side left tire was dangly off the edge, nearly touching the water. Plus, the passenger-side headlight slammed into the platform, damaging wooden boards during the impact.
Firefighters safely removed the driver from the Cherokee. Luckily, she only had minor injuries. The SUV has been secured to the dock by multiple rope lines.
